Summary
Film adaptation of the opera, with many roles doubled by off-screen singers and on-screen dancers or mimes. The poet Hoffmann, awaiting the arrival of his present lover Stella, relates three tales of his past ill-fated loves.
Note
  • Motion picture originally released in 1951 by Janus Films; restored version re-issued as a videotape by Home Vision, a Films Incorporated Company. Presented by London Films. Producers/directors/writers: Michael Powell and Emeric Pressburger. Photography: Christopher Challis.
  • Choreography: Frederic Ashton. Music: Jacques Offenbach. Libretto: English version by Dennis Arundell, after the original by Jules Barbier. Design: Hein Heckroth.
  • Cast (name of off-screen singer follows on-screen dancer/actor where applicable): Characters appearing in all acts: Robert Rounseville (Hoffmann), Pamela Brown/Monica Sinclair (Nicklaus). Prologue and epilogue: Moira Shearer (Stella/Kleinzack's lady-love), Robert Helpmann (Lindorf), Frederick Ashton (Kleinzack), others; "Enchanted dragonfly ballet" in prologue danced by Shearer and Edmond Audran. Act I: Shearer/Dorothy Bond (Olympia), Léonide Massine/Graham Clifford (Spalanzani), Helpmann/Bruce Dargavel (Coppélius), Ashton/Murray Dickie (Cochenille); John Wright's Marionettes. Act II: Ludmilla Tcherina/Margherita Grandi (Giulietta), Helpmann/Dargavel (Dapertutto), Massine/Richard Standen (Schlemil), Lionel Harris/Dickie (Pitichinaccio). Act III: Ann Ayars (Antonia), Mogens Wieth/Owen Brannigan (Crespel), Massine/Clifford (Franz), Helpmann/Dargavel (Dr. Miracle), Jean Alexander (mother's voice). Royal Philharmonic Orchestra conducted by Sir Thomas Beecham; Sadler's Wells Chorus.
